Define Your Audience and Set Clear Goals
To effectively engage on social media, manufacturers must first identify their target market. This involves analyzing demographics, interests, and pain points relevant to their products or services. By employing analysis tools, companies can segment their audience into specific groups, which facilitates tailored messaging.
Once the audience is defined, setting S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, Time-bound) goals becomes crucial. For instance, a producer might aim to enhance brand recognition by 30% within six months through focused online campaigns. This clarity not only guides content creation but also establishes benchmarks for measuring success.
In 2025, 46% of B2B marketers emphasize evaluating performance and ROI in their online strategies. This statistic highlights the importance of precise goal-setting. Create Engaging and Relevant Content
Manufacturers must prioritize storytelling in their social media posts. Moving beyond mere product showcases, they can create engaging narratives that resonate with their audience. This approach can include:
- Behind-the-scenes videos
- Customer testimonials
- Educational posts that highlight industry expertise
For example, a manufacturer might share a video illustrating the production process. This fosters transparency and builds trust with potential customers. To maintain consistency and variety, employing a content schedule is crucial. This ensures a diverse assortment of formats, such as:
- Infographics
- Videos
- Blog articles
Engaging material not only attracts viewers but also encourages shares and comments, significantly enhancing reach and visibility. As video content continues to dominate social media, manufacturers should capitalize on this trend. Crafting captivating visual narratives that connect with viewers ultimately drives engagement and loyalty.
Utilize Analytics and Community Management for Continuous Improvement
Producers must leverage analytics tools to track engagement metrics, viewer demographics, and performance metrics. This data-driven approach is essential for developing future strategies. By identifying what resonates with the audience, producers can make informed adjustments that enhance overall effectiveness.
Effective community management is equally vital for manufacturing brand social media support. This involves actively responding to comments, engaging with followers, and nurturing discussions around the manufacturing brand social media support strategy. For instance, a manufacturing brand could leverage social media support by creating a dedicated hashtag that encourages customers to share their experiences. This not only fosters community but also generates valuable user-generated content.
Implementing a consistent posting calendar and integrating real-time trend monitoring ensures that community management efforts align with viewer preferences, driving sustained engagement. Regularly reviewing analytics allows for real-time strategy adjustments, reinforcing the importance of a long-term commitment to community management that can yield significant rewards.
